We report a measurement of the D0 and D+ lifetimes using D0→K−π+ and D+→K−π+π+ decays reconstructed in e+e−→cc¯ data recorded by the Belle II experiment at the SuperKEKB asymmetric-energy e+e− collider. The data, collected at center-of-mass energies at or near the ϒ(4S) resonance, correspond to an integrated luminosity of 72  fb−1. The results, τ(D0)=410.5±1.1(stat)±0.8(syst)  fs and τ(D+)=1030.4±4.7(stat)±3.1(syst)  fs, are the most precise to date and are consistent with previous determinations.
